We are seeking an experienced and motivated Senior Manager, Event Security, to join our team. In this high-impact role, you will support all facets of Event Security for Player 15 Group, while playing a key role in broader department initiatives.

What You Will Do

  • Lead all aspects of event security operations for NBA/WNBA games, concerts, family shows, and private events including deployment, response and communications ensuring staff coverage is appropriate for each event profile
  • Develop and execute event-specific security plans in coordination with event management, team operations, tour security and public safety agencies
  • Serve as the senior point of contact for event security-related incidents and emergencies
  • Build and maintain a high-performing team with a strong emphasis on safety, professionalism, and guest experience
  • Recruit, manage, and supervise full and part-time event security staff
  • Ensure compliance with NBA, WNBA, and industry-wide security standards, protocols, and lead scenario-based training sessions to prepare for various emergency situations
  • Collaborate with senior leadership to design and implement ongoing training programs for part-time staff covering emergency response, crowd management, de-escalation, access control, and arena policies
  • Conduct regular evaluations and provide feedback to enhance team performance and readiness
  • Collaborate with cross-functional departments including Operations, Guest Services and Event Management
  • Assist in the development and review of arena-wide emergency action plans and standard operating procedures
  • Prepare post-event reports detailing security performance, incidents, and areas of improvement
  • Other duties as assigned

What We Need From Our Senior Manager, Event Security

  • 5+ years of progressive management experience within sports, entertainment, or public venues
  • Understanding of NBA/WNBA security standards and operational intricacies
  • Experience managing large-scale security teams, training programs, and event-specific deployments and operations
  • Proven leadership skills with experience managing and developing full-time and part-time event security operations and teams
  • Strong communication and collaboration skills with high emotional intelligence
  • Ability to work a flexible schedule, including nights, weekends, and holidays
  • Ability and desire to obtain security certifications (CPP, NCS4, FEMA/NIMS ICS, First Aid/CPR, Crowd Manager)

Experience/ Education Requirements

  • High school diploma or GED
  • Bachelor’s degree in criminal justice, Security Management, Emergency Management, or related field or relevant experience
